@@ -25,6 +25,8 @@ Usage:
--work DIR scratch dir for the mutated copy (default: a temp dir)
--timeout SECONDS per-suite ctest timeout (default: 120)
--threshold PCT exit non-zero if mutation score < PCT (default: 0 = off)
--cmake-arg ARG pass an additional argument to the mutant CMake configure;
repeat for multiple arguments (e.g. -DAKERR_SANITIZE=thread)
--list only list the mutants that would be run, then exit
--keep keep the scratch working copy on exit (for debugging)
-j N (reserved) currently runs sequentially
